Company summary

The North Carolina State Forest Biomaterials Department is a research and development program operated by the North Carolina State University (NCSU) College of Natural Resources. The department's primary focus is on developing innovative technologies and products from forest biomass, with an emphasis on sustainability, environmental stewardship, and economic viability.

Located in the Research Triangle Park area, the Biomaterials Department is part of the College of Natural Resources' Forest Bioproducts and Bioenergy program. The team of scientists and engineers conducts research in various areas related to forest biomaterials, including:

  • Biomass conversion technologies: The development of new methods for converting biomass into valuable products such as biofuels, bioplastics, pulp and paper, and other cellulose-based materials.
  • Wood chip processing: Improving the efficiency and effectiveness of wood chip processing to produce high-quality feedstocks for bioenergy production.
  • Biomass energy conversion: Investigating various methods for converting biomass into electricity, heat, and other forms of renewable energy.
  • Biodegradable products: Designing and developing sustainable biodegradable products from forest biomaterials, such as packaging materials, disposable cutlery, and textiles.

The Biomaterials Department collaborates with industry partners, government agencies, and academic institutions to advance the development of innovative biomaterials technologies and products that benefit both the environment and the economy. The department's research is guided by the principles of sustainability, social responsibility, and environmental stewardship.
